Tanzania, March 30 -- Dar es Salaam. For the first time in Tanzania's history, President Samia Suluhu Hassan received three critical government reports simultaneously, covering financial audits, anti-corruption efforts, and public procurement-a move hailed as a strong signal of the government's commitment to transparency and accountability.

Addressing officials at State House in Dar es Salaam, President Hassan said the joint reception sends a clear message about the government's focus on transparency.
